Lines Matching refs:gi
165 unz_global_info64 gi; /* public global information */
574 if (unz64local_getLong64(&us.z_filefunc, us.filestream,&us.gi.number_entry)!=UNZ_OK)
581 if ((number_entry_CD!=us.gi.number_entry) ||
595 us.gi.size_comment = 0;
624 us.gi.number_entry = uL;
631 if ((number_entry_CD!=us.gi.number_entry) ||
648 if (unz64local_getShort(&us.z_filefunc, us.filestream,&us.gi.size_comment)!=UNZ_OK)
803 if (unz64local_getLong64(&us.z_filefunc, us.filestream, &us.gi.number_entry) != UNZ_OK) {
812 if ((number_entry_CD != us.gi.number_entry) || (number_disk_with_CD != 0) || (number_disk != 0)) {
827 us.gi.size_comment = 0;
860 us.gi.number_entry = uL;
868 if ((number_entry_CD != us.gi.number_entry) || (number_disk_with_CD != 0) || (number_disk != 0)) {
885 if (unz64local_getShort(&us.z_filefunc, us.filestream, &us.gi.size_comment) != UNZ_OK) {
942 *pglobal_info=s->gi;
952 pglobal_info32->number_entry = (uLong)s->gi.number_entry;
953 pglobal_info32->size_comment = s->gi.size_comment;
1299 if (s->gi.number_entry != 0xffff) /* 2^16 files overflow hack */
1300 if (s->num_file+1==s->gi.number_entry)
1415 if (s->gi.number_entry != 0xffff) { /* 2^16 files overflow hack */
1416 if (s->num_file + 1 == s->gi.number_entry) {
2252 if (uReadThis>s->gi.size_comment)
2253 uReadThis = s->gi.size_comment;
2265 if ((szComment != NULL) && (uSizeBuf > s->gi.size_comment))
2266 *(szComment+s->gi.size_comment)='\0';
2279 if (s->gi.number_entry != 0 && s->gi.number_entry != 0xffff)
2280 if (s->num_file==s->gi.number_entry)
2303 s->num_file = s->gi.number_entry; /* hack */